Hi The only info I can find on serializer configs for JSON in the yaml file, relates to the serializer: JSON. How does one configure the engine to enable allow_blessed from within the central config? Z

Hey Zahir and Naveed. The keys of the engines hash needs to be one of the support D2 engines (session, logger, serializer, template). i.e. that sample config should be: engines: serializer: JSON: convert_blessed: 1 I'm sure that structure was documented.. if its not (or its too hard to find) feel free to raise an issue in the github repo.
